CHHocketing in music is the practice of splitting a melody across multiple parts. It dates back to the Middle Ages in Western music, but can also be found in music from all over the world. This exploration of the form by composer Meara O’Reilly (@mearao) was originally written for two voices, but here we are using 12! Fun fact: the word “hocket” is derived from the French word for hiccup (“hoquet”).
